A new rule to know

This regulation that we are going to tell you about is not as recent as that. In fact, she is entry into force in 2021 and applies every year during the winter period. The Mountain law indicates that drivers must equip their vehicles with a specific type of tire. Otherwise, they may have to pay heavy fines to the road authorities! Controls on the subject are also very strict.

This law applies to drivers in 34 French departments. For now, authorities are warning motorists that they should change tires if they don’t already have one. From November 1, however, the rule will apply definitively. As the law indicates, it will then be necessary for vehicles have winter tires.

However, drivers who do not have winter tires can take other alternatives. To travel in mountainous areas, only tires with the mention 3PMSF will be authorized. These allow you to drive in complete safety whether in snow or ice.

What do drivers risk?

Drivers who do not comply with these regulations face a fairly substantial fine. Indeed, the authorities can sanction them and ask them to pay the sum of 135 euros. But this is not the only sanction that the authorities can impose on motorists!

Indeed, it is entirely possible that the authorities immobilize vehicles. Drivers who plan to go to the mountains or who live there should therefore check their equipment now. You can recognize authorized tires by a small drawing of 3 peaks or a snowflake. As for the roads that are concerned, these are those with the B58 signs.
